#7c35f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c35f1 is composed of 48.6% red, 20.8%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 78%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 262.7 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 57.6%. #7c35f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#f86aff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#7c35f1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7c35f1 has RGB values of R:124, G:53,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8140273.

Hex triplet 7c35f1 #7c35f1
RGB Decimal 124, 53, 241 rgb(124,53,241)
RGB Percent 48.6, 20.8, 94.5 rgb(48.6%,20.8%,94.5%)
CMYK 49, 78, 0, 5
HSL 262.7°, 87, 57.6 hsl(262.7,87%,57.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 262.7°, 78, 94.5
Web Safe 6633ff #6633ff
CIE-LAB 43.036, 67.845, -81.947
XYZ 25.46, 13.182, 84.417
xyY 0.207, 0.107, 13.182
CIE-LCH 43.036, 106.387, 309.622
CIE-LUV 43.036, 8.901, -122.708
Hunter-Lab 36.307, 61.634, -112.441
Binary 01111100, 00110101, 11110001

Shades and Tints of #7c35f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080112 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
